children. According to a U.S. Census Bureau report, over 25 million children live apart from their biological fathers.
That is 1 out of every 3 (34.5%) children in America. Nearly 2 in 3 (65%) African American children live in father-absent
homes. Nearly 4 in 10 (36%) Hispanic children, and nearly 3 in 10 (27%) white children live in father-absent homes.
Children in father-absent homes are five times more likely to be poor. In 2002, 7.8
percent of children in married-couple families were living in poverty, compared to 38.4 percent of children in female-householder
families. A child with a nonresident father is 54 percent more likely to be poorer than his or her father.
Living Stones
is active and on the front line mentoring dads in a program called Dad University (DAD U) facilitated with The
Pregnancy Help and Information Center. Dad University is a 5 week mentoring program facilitated by volunteer Dads
to new and existing fathers on the importance of being active and investing in the lives of their children.
